Brief Summary
To Demonstrate that indigenous green laser produces similar treatment effect on the retina when compared with already available green laser.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Patients more than 18 years of age
- Eyes with proliferative diabetic retinopathy requiring laser photocoagulation
Exclusion
- Eyes with media opacities not allowing proper fundus photography or adequate laser photocoagulation
- Patients requiring more than two sessions of laser photocoagulation
- Patients who had undergone previous laser photocoagulation
- Patients who had undergone any previous vitreo-retinal surgery
